Presentation Transcript


  1. Two Shots A Romeo and Juliet Adaptation By Nikki V

  2. The Gangs • Brookelyn and Darrell, two leaders from rival gangs in Los Angeles • Brooklyn is the leader of The Untouchables • Darrell is the leader of The Westside Force.

  3. The breakup • Trey is the younger brother of Brooklyn, and the eventual successor of The Untouchables. • He had just broken up with his girlfriend, and his friend, Jakobi, suggests they crash a Westside Force party to cheer him up.

  4. The party • At the party, Trey meets the girl of his dreams, Bianca. • Soon after meeting Bianca, Trey discovers she is the younger sister to Darrell, and dating her would be considered a betrayal to the gang, so they decide to keep their love a secret.

  5. The Secret • Bianca and Trey date for a month in secret.

  6. The anniversary • On their one month anniversary, they go out to dinner at a restaurant out of town to celebrate.

  7. The proposal • While out to dinner, Trey proposes to Bianca, saying they should elope and leave their life of secrets behind • She accepts and they elope in a small wedding chapel nearby

  8. The end is near. • The newlyweds go downtown to by a bottle of champagne to celebrate their elopement. • Walking back home they did not see the car slowly pull up behind them, a dark figure in the passenger seat. • His hand out the window. • A gun in his outstretched hand.

  9. Two shots fired. • Silence.
